October Wholesale Prices Dip Record 2.8%

 

By Martin Crutsinger

WASHINGTON -- Wholesale prices plunged a record amount in October as energy prices fell by the largest amount in 22 years.

The Labor Department says wholesale prices dropped by 2.8% in October, the biggest one-month decline on records that go back more than 60 years. The previous record holder was a 1.6% fall in October 2001, the month after the terrorist attacks. ...
